Hello all,

This is an perfect opportunity for people to respond to my  query. I  have an    opportunity to talk with 
some people in Microsoft on accessibility for Outlook, Office for the Mac and iOS Office. If you could please 
reply to myself off the list with your responses, I would be grateful. Below are the questions I have, feel 
free to add any constructive comments. Such as what you would like to see in Ms Office, area of improvements, 
etc. Please be as detailed as possible. Using examples with keystrokes would be excellent. I am not promising 
that anything will come out of the discussions . 

Send responses to: mhysnm1964 gmail com 

1. Do you use the apps?
2. If not, why not?
3. Which iOS apps do you use?
4. The apps you use, what challenges do you find?
5. If Mac MS office was made accessible. What functionality would you like to see. Please be as detailed as 
possible. For example:

Navigation through the document via character, word, line, sentence, paragraph, page. This should be done via 
the standard Mac navigation keystrokes.

Detection and navigation of tables. This must include border detection, text direction, shading of table, 
header and column detection, selection of cells, columns and rows.

6. do you use Outlook for the Mac and if so, what version?
7. What issues do you see with the Outlook version?
8. Anything else to add?

Hello.
I'm wondering, What linux distros do people like and why?
I'd like to use the unity version of ubuntu 14.04 or 14.10 but apparently nobody knows when or even if we 
can expect a fix for the dash bug. I've used vinux 4.0 and like it for the most part but it is a little 
dated for me. I'd like to use vinux 5 but don't want a pre release version of any distro on that box. This 
brings me to the question of what else is out there? preferably something based on the ubuntu / debian 
archetecture. I'd like something that can run the latest versions of orca and firefox because i've found 
that the browsing experience is a little lacking on vinux.


Thoughts?
